1. AutoCAD

AutoCAD is computer-aided design software for creating exacting 2D drawings and detailed 3D models—great for planning, visualizing, and refining projects before materials ever meet tools.

Why It's Important

It locks in accuracy. Clean dimensions, tight tolerances, clear documentation—your builds start right and stay right. Complex ideas become sharable drawings clients and collaborators can read at a glance.

How to Improve AutoCAD Skills

Make speed and consistency your north star.

  1. Learn keyboard shortcuts to shave seconds from every command and compound those gains over an entire drawing.

  2. Customize your workspace with tailor-made tool palettes, ribbons, and quick-access commands that match your flow.

  3. Master layers, blocks, and xrefs so edits ripple cleanly across files without chaos.

  4. Use templates and standards for title blocks, dimension styles, lineweights, and plotting. Consistency sells professionalism.

  5. Practice parametric constraints to keep geometry locked and intelligent when changes come late.

  6. Stay current with new features and refine your plotting pipeline for crisp print sets and lightweight PDFs.

Stronger habits turn tricky drawings into dependable build instructions.

2. SketchUp

SketchUp is intuitive 3D modeling for quick concepting, layout, and visualization. Ideal for woodworking, interiors, exhibits, and any craft where seeing the space helps you solve it.

Why It's Important

Ideas turn into clear shapes, fast. You test proportions, iterate in minutes, and communicate designs clients can instantly grasp.

How to Improve SketchUp Skills

  1. Group and component everything so geometry doesn’t stick; reuse components to stay nimble.

  2. Dial in scenes and tags for clean presentations and quick design toggles.

  3. Learn solid tools for boolean operations and watertight models ready for fabrication.

  4. Adopt extensions that match your craft—cut lists, layout tools, or rendering when you need realism.

  5. Model to real-world scale and use accurate materials so estimates and fit are trustworthy.

  6. Practice fast sketch-to-model workflows to jump from concept to detail without stalling.

Small modeling disciplines pay off in clean builds and confident approvals.

3. Woodworking

Woodworking shapes, joins, and finishes timber into furniture, fixtures, sculpture—functional pieces with soul, engineered to last.

Why It's Important

It marries hand skill with design judgment. Grain, joinery, proportion—each choice shows in the final piece, every time.

How to Improve Woodworking Skills

  1. Build fundamentals: square stock prep, sharp tools, and clean layout lines solve half your problems before they appear.

  2. Level up joinery: dovetails, mortise and tenon, dowels, and modern knock-down fittings—choose the right joint for the load and lifespan.

  3. Understand wood movement so seasonal change doesn’t split your work. Design allowances, floating panels, proper grain orientation.

  4. Finish like a pro: surface prep, dye vs. pigment, wiping varnish vs. hardwax oil, and dust control for glass-smooth results.

  5. Document builds with cut lists, jigs, and notes. Your future self will thank you.

  6. Safety habits baked in: guards, push sticks, hearing and dust protection, and sane workholding.

Repeat the basics until they’re invisible—then go wild on details.

4. Metal Fabrication

Metal fabrication cuts, bends, machines, and joins metals into assemblies and structures—artistic, architectural, or industrial.

Why It's Important

Precision and durability. You can shape strong, clean parts that hold tolerance, take abuse, and look sharp doing it.

How to Improve Metal Fabrication Skills

  1. Master layout with center punching, scribing, and gauge blocks so holes and bends land where they should.

  2. Refine cutting across saws, shears, plasma, and abrasive methods; pick the process that preserves edge quality and minimizes cleanup.

  3. Control distortion through fixturing, staggered welds, and heat management.

  4. Adopt CAD/CAM to speed repeatability and tighten tolerances; clean DXFs mean cleaner parts.

  5. Deburr and finish like it matters—chamfers, passivation when needed, and coatings that match the environment.

  6. Lean thinking: reduce rework, standardize hardware, label parts, and build simple jigs that earn their keep.

  7. Safety with PPE, ventilation, and proper material handling. No shortcuts.

Efficient shops build better parts—and bid smarter.

5. 3D Printing

3D printing turns digital models into physical parts layer by layer. Rapid prototypes, custom jigs, short-run products—complex shapes with minimal tooling.

Why It's Important

Fast iteration, intricate geometry, and on-demand production. You try more ideas, earlier, and keep only what works.

How to Improve 3D Printing Skills

  1. Calibrate first: bed level, Z offset, flow rate, and E-steps. A tuned machine is half the battle.

  2. Know your materials: PLA for ease, PETG for toughness, ABS/ASA for heat, nylons and CF blends for strength. Dry filament for consistent results.

  3. Dial temperatures and speed to reduce stringing and warping; slower passes for fine features, higher temps for layer adhesion.

  4. Choose layer height wisely: small layers for detail and fit, larger for speed and utility parts.

  5. Orient parts to strengthen load paths; add fillets, chamfers, and ribs to fight layer delamination.

  6. Support and infill strategy: minimal supports with good contact settings; match infill patterns to the forces at play.

  7. Post-process when you care about the finish: sanding, primers, vapor smoothing (with proper safety), heat-set inserts.

  8. Maintain the machine: clean nozzles, lubed rails, snug belts, fresh PEI or glue where needed.

When the printer hums, your design loop tightens—and projects move.

6. Laser Cutting

Laser cutting uses a focused beam to cut or engrave wood, plastics, leather, textiles, and metals with crisp edges and delicate detail.

Why It's Important

It’s fast, repeatable, and ultra-precise. Perfect for intricate patterns, inlays, signage, and production parts that need consistency.

How to Improve Laser Cutting Skills

  1. Prep materials flat, clean, and protected. Residue and warp cause inconsistent cuts and scorching.

  2. Tune power, speed, and frequency per material and thickness; keep a swatch library with your proven settings.

  3. Maintain optics: clean lenses and mirrors, verify alignment, and keep air assist steady to reduce flare and char.

  4. Optimize paths in software: combine lines, sort inside-first then outside, and minimize head travel.

  5. Test scraps before committing. One pass of dialing saves a sheet of stock.

  6. Ventilation and filtration matched to the material. Health first, clarity second.

The better your settings notebook, the better your output—job after job.

7. CNC Machining

CNC machining drives tools with code for exact, repeatable parts. Wood, metal, plastics—complex curves and sharp pockets, done with science.

Why It's Important

Accuracy without fatigue. You scale one-offs into runs, keep tolerances tight, and make assemblies that fit the first time.

How to Improve CNC Machining Skills

  1. Refine CAM strategies with adaptive clearing, rest machining, and stepdowns that protect tools and time.

  2. Choose the right cutters: coatings, flute count, geometry, and stickout tuned to your material and ops.

  3. Lock down workholding: vises, soft jaws, vacuum fixtures, tabs—rigid setups crush chatter.

  4. Track feeds and speeds with a proven baseline; listen for chip load health and watch chip color.

  5. Probe and measure often. Zero offsets cleanly, verify critical features, and document inspection steps.

  6. Maintain machines: lubrication schedules, tram checks, ball screw inspections, and clean coolant.

  7. Simulate and verify toolpaths to avoid collisions and wasted stock.

Quiet spindles, bright chips, tight tolerances—the trifecta.

8. Upholstery

Upholstery rebuilds comfort: frames, springs, webbing, padding, and textiles united into seats and surfaces that invite use.

Why It's Important

Comfort, durability, and style converge here. Restoration or new build, upholstery sets the tone and extends a piece’s life.

How to Improve Upholstery Skills

  1. Master foundations: spring tying, webbing patterns, tack spacing, and corner builds that won’t sag.

  2. Cut and sew precisely with grain-aligned panels, consistent seam allowances, and pattern matching that disappears.

  3. Choose materials wisely: foam densities, natural vs. synthetic fills, abrasion ratings, and cleanability that fit the use case.

  4. Edge work like piping, double-needle stitching, and crisp pleats elevates the whole piece.

  5. Repair frames before fabric—glue-ups, fasteners, and reinforcements keep upholstery from masking structural issues.

  6. Build a reference kit: staple counts, fabric stretch notes, and thread/needle combos that you trust.

Comfort is engineered. A good chair looks good; a great one disappears beneath you.

9. Welding

Welding fuses metals or thermoplastics with heat, pressure, or both—MIG, TIG, stick, and beyond—so parts become one.

Why It's Important

Strong joints, clean lines, repairs that hold. From sculpture to structure, welding unlocks permanence.

How to Improve Welding Skills

  1. Dial in settings for each process and material: amperage, voltage, wire speed, gas flow, and electrode choice.

  2. Prep religiously: clean joints, proper bevels, tight fit-up, and solid tacking to control distortion.

  3. Control puddle and travel: watch the keyhole, maintain angles, and keep a steady arc length.

  4. Practice positions (flat, horizontal, vertical, overhead) so real jobs don’t surprise you.

  5. Test and inspect: bend tests, etch checks, and visual criteria for undercut, porosity, and fusion.

  6. Protect yourself: helmets with proper shade, ventilation, sleeves and gloves, and clean cable management.

Repeat passes, better beads, fewer reworks—confidence follows.

10. Pottery

Pottery shapes clay into useful and beautiful forms—handbuilt or wheel-thrown—then fires and finishes them to endure.

Why It's Important

Tactile design thinking. Material science meets touch, and function rides along with form.

How to Improve Pottery Skills

  1. Centering and consistency: practice cylinders until heights and wall thicknesses repeat on command.

  2. Refine trimming for footrings and weight balance; remove mass where the hand expects lightness.

  3. Glaze testing: keep a tile library, map thickness, and learn how oxides and temperatures shift color and texture.

  4. Control drying with even airflow and timing to avoid warping and cracking.

  5. Learn your kiln: firing schedules, soak times, and atmosphere tweaks that unlock your recipes.

  6. Ergonomics for handles, rims, and spouts—function first, then flourish.

Clay remembers. Treat each step as final—because it will show.

11. Glassblowing

Glassblowing shapes molten glass with air, gravity, and tools—gather, blow, marver, reheat—until form meets intention.

Why It's Important

Precision in motion. Unique pieces, functional or wild, that only heat and breath can make.

How to Improve Glassblowing Skills

  1. Build heat control: work time and temperature cycles so the glass stays alive but obedient.

  2. Practice core moves: gathers, pulls, punts, and clean breaks—smooth mechanics free your focus for design.

  3. Tool discipline with jacks, blocks, shears, and paddles; the right touch at the right moment.

  4. Team communication for assists and handoffs; timing matters as much as technique.

  5. Anneal properly: strain relief in the kiln prevents heartbreak later.

  6. Safety and ventilation squared away—heat, shards, and chemicals managed with care.

Fluid control, crisp intent. That’s the game.

12. Leatherworking

Leatherworking turns hides into goods—cutting, dyeing, stitching, embossing—for bags, belts, wallets, sheaths, and footwear that age with grace.

Why It's Important

Durable, repairable, personal. Craft and utility stitched into everyday objects.

How to Improve Leatherworking Skills

  1. Choose the right leather: full-grain vs. top-grain, veg-tan vs. chrome-tan, thickness to match the job.

  2. Cut clean with razor-sharp knives, pricking irons aligned, and square edges ready for finishing.

  3. Stitch with confidence: consistent spacing, saddle stitch tension, and thread selection that lasts.

  4. Edge finishing—bevel, burnish, dye, and seal—so pieces feel as good as they look.

  5. Dye and finish with test swatches; layer lightly, let it cure, and protect with waxes or resoles as needed.

  6. Template and fixture repeatables for speed and accuracy on production runs.

  7. Repair mindset: hardware swaps, restitching, conditioning—stand behind what you make.

Attention to small edges makes the whole piece sing.
